What Are Custom Macros?
Custom macros are scripts or commands that automate a sequence of actions within a development environment or editor. They can be tailored to specific workflows, making routine tasks quicker and less prone to mistakes.
Benefits of Using Custom Macros
- Time-saving: Automate repetitive coding tasks to save hours each week.
- Consistency: Ensure uniformity across codebases and reduce human error.
- Focus on Creativity: Free up mental resources for problem-solving and innovative features.
- Customization: Tailor macros to fit unique project requirements.

Tools and Languages for Macro Programming
Several tools and languages facilitate macro development, including:
- AutoHotkey: Popular for Windows automation tasks.
- Vim Script: For customizing the Vim editor.
- Emacs Lisp: Extends the functionality of Emacs.
- Python: Versatile scripting language used in many IDEs.
